About Yongjun Ma

Yongjun Ma is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Materials Chemistry,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ment and Polymers and Plastics, having authored 115 papers that have together received 7.0k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Photocatalysis Techniques (15 papers), Supercapacitor Materials and Fabrication (15 papers), Advanced battery technologies research (14 papers), Electrocatalysts for Energy Conversion (14 papers), Conducting polymers and applications (14 papers), Advancements in Battery Materials (10 papers), Electrochemical Analysis and Applications (10 papers) and Electrochemical sensors and biosensors (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Catalysis (2.4k citations),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(4.4k citations), Electrochemistry (527 citations), Materials Chemistry (2.6k citations) and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ials (890 citations). Yongjun Ma has collaborated with scholars based in China, Saudi Arabia and United States. Frequent co-authors include Xuping Sun, Abdullah M. Asiri, Liang Chen, Gu Du, Shuai Hao, Danni Liu, Bo Tang, Xifeng Shi, Ziqi Tian and Xiang Ren. Their work appears in journals such as Ceramics International, Materials Letters, Journal of Alloys and Compounds, Journal of Crystal Growth and Materials Chemistry and Physics.
